Crafty and Unprofessional
Upon arrival the riad was disappointing. Cat was lounging in the waiting area on couch. I insisted on another room because the first was very inhospitable "cold &damp". I ask for another room and was granted a room up two flights of stairs. The second room was warmer but very little. For the price that each night cost I felt it was not worth a third of what was charged. I have no complaint about the food or dinners prepared, but helper name Mustafa was a very shady character. He talked about discounts on drinks and dinner but when I had paid for dinner for three nights at the beginning of my stay I was led to believe that all charges had been paid. But on the last night I was told I owed another 100 or more dollars by being charged for seltzer water which I was offered. He never said anthing about what it cost at the time I said I would have some with my dinner. The next night he just brought it to the table. Our Moroccan guide said Riad Le Porte Rogue was not worth the price that it charged and he wouldn't advise anyone to stay at it for 109 dollars a night and I agreed after staying there. After I question Mr. Mustafa about the charges he got very angry that night and the next morning he would not speak to us. He was very unprofessional and was not an accomodating person. I would not advise anyone to stay there and I know there are better and more pleasing Riads in Morocco.I will never spend money on this type of Riad again. IT WAS NOT WORTH IT AT ALL.
